This song was sung at the end of the episode entitled "Oh, There You Are, Perry". The performance was made on account of Perry being missing (while he in truth had been reassigned to a new villain, and thus being relocated to a new family), so Phineas and Ferb formed a band to conjure Perry back with music.

Background Information[]
- This song was nominated for a 2010 Daytime Emmy Award for Outstanding Original Song - Children's and Animation.[1]
- This song has all of the band members from Phineas and the Ferb-Tones, The Baljeatles (Band) and Aglet Aid though it is not a song by any of them.
- One of the street performers that sang Squirrels in My Pants can be seen in the crowd.
- The clouds in the background are shaped like Perry.
- They are playing on a roof, a homage to the last live performance of the Beatles.
- Unofficial members of the band playing include Jeremy, people from the Tri-State Area as chorus, and a chatter from Perry at the end. The Fireside Girls act as the primary back-up singers, though.
